What Exactly Is Builder Gel?
Builder Gel is a thick, self-leveling gel formula applied directly over your natural nail. Unlike thin soft gel polishes, builder gel has a rich viscosity that allows your technician to sculpt a smooth, reinforced architectural curve (the apex) over your nail plate.
Once cured under a LED light, it forms an exceptionally strong yet flexible shield that protects your natural nail underneath while it grows out undisturbed.
Why Builder Gel Beats Traditional Acrylics for Coastal Living
Northeast Florida’s climate and active outdoor lifestyle require a manicure that moves with your body rather than fighting against it.
1. Flexible Strength
Traditional acrylics are completely rigid. When your natural nail expands from warm water, ocean swims, or humidity, rigid acrylic can crack or pop off, often taking layers of your natural nail with it. Builder gel remains slightly flexible, bending with your natural nail under pressure to prevent painful breaks.
2. Zero Harsh Chemical Odors
Builder gel is monomer-free, meaning no overwhelming chemical fumes when you walk into the salon. It provides a much cleaner, more relaxing experience from start to finish.
3. Healthier Removal and Refills
Instead of soaking your hands in harsh acetone every three weeks, builder gel can simply be filled at your touch-up appointment—just like acrylics, but without the damage. Your natural nail stays safely protected beneath the gel layer month after month.
What to Expect During a Builder Gel Appointment
A builder gel session focuses as much on nail health and cuticle prep as it does on final aesthetics:
- Meticulous Dry Manicure: Cuticles are gently cleaned and dressed, and the natural nail plate is lightly cleansed to ensure flawless adhesion.
- Base Layer & Apex Sculpting: A coat of builder gel is applied, carefully building a subtle, natural-looking curve that reinforces the weakest part of your nail.
- LED Curing: Each layer cures under a cool LED lamp in 30 to 60 seconds.
- Color or Art: You can leave the builder gel in its natural nude or soft pink shade, or top it with your favorite gel polish color and custom nail art.
Easy Maintenance Tips Between Appointments
To keep your builder gel set looking flawless for 3 to 4 weeks:
- Apply Cuticle Oil Daily: Massaging a drop of jojoba or vitamin E oil into your cuticles keeps the gel flexible and nourishes the growing nail matrix.
- Avoid Using Nails as Tools: Never use your nails to pop open cans or scrape off labels—use the pads of your fingers instead.
- Rinse After Swimming: After a day in salt water or chlorinated pools, rinse your hands with fresh water to remove mineral buildup.
